About

Jessica Pane is an LCSW with two decades of clinical experience working with teens and young adults. Her practice focuses on navigating challenging life transitions and the emotional work that often accompanies change. She brings attention to stress, anxiety, relationship dynamics, grief, parenting difficulties, and a wide range of related concerns including adoption and foster care, attachment issues, blended family challenges, and caregiver stress.

Her approach is described in her biography as holistic and person-centered, with an emphasis on collaboration. Jessica draws on her experience addressing family of origin issues, communication problems, chronic illness and pain, and other areas such as body image, fertility concerns, and codependency. She aims to create a supportive setting where individuals can explore their history, identify patterns, and develop practical coping strategies. Her work is aimed at helping people gain clearer self-understanding and practical tools to manage the complexities of daily life and relationships.

Online sessions and therapeutic focus

Jessica offers an online format that follows a holistic, person-centered orientation. Sessions are framed around the individual’s experience and priorities, with attention to areas such as stress, anxiety, relationship concerns, grief, parenting, and complex family dynamics. This approach is intended to center the person’s goals and values as the foundation for planning next steps. Her practice emphasizes collaborative work. She partners with people to examine patterns related to attachment, communication, and family of origin issues, and to identify skills for coping with life changes and caregiving demands. Those seeking collaborative, reflective work around relationship challenges, blended families, or chronic health-related stress may find this approach aligns with their needs. Online appointments can be scheduled using video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or text-based messaging. These options are offered so that individuals can choose the format that best fits their communication preferences and day-to-day circumstances.
